"First class NHS care"

About: Wycombe Hospital

I first saw my GP on 30/06/14 because of blood in my urine. Within 1 calendar month, I had been diagnosed with bladder cancer / CT scanned / Post Op interviewed / Successfully operated on. What a service - Everyone that dealt with me were thoroughly professional, efficient but friendly and reassuring. A special thanks to Ward 12C at Wycombe hospital, all the staff from surgeon to tea lady were absolutely brilliant. Please note - I have already written to Ward 12C at Wycombe and to the NHS Trust Chief Executive (Anne Eden) to express my thanks for a great service.
